A Study on the Collaborative Development of Heterogeneous Labor Force and Regional Innovation Efficiency Under the Background of Spatial Spillover Effect——Based on the Perspective of Nonlinear Evolution
Heterogeneous labor,as one of the most dynamic and productive innovation fac-tors,its adaptation to innovation efficiency has a key and direct effect on the overall innovation and development of a region and even a country.By analyzing real-life scenarios and domes-tic and foreign literatures,this paper establishes a co-evolution model with spatial diffusion effects,it is easy to find that due to the complexity of heterogeneous labor force selection and the spillover effect of innovation system,it is often impossible to reach a unified conclusion on the two researches.Therefore,we build a nonlinear co-evolution model with spatial spillover effect is established by using the logistic equation in complexity science.The study found that the eastern innovation efficiency is higher than that of the central and western regions,followed by the central region,and the change of innovation efficiency in the east is mainly affected by scale efficiency,while the central and western regions are affected by technological efficiency.At the same time,the diffusion capacity of the eastern heterogeneous labor force and innovation efficiency is the strongest,the central part is in the critical state,and the west is the passive absorption.We also found that the heterogeneous labor force and improvement of efficiency has the promotion relationship in the east and the central,while the west shows the"extrusion"evolution of the two agents.
